The correct answer is "production stage". The operational environment refers to the environment in which a system or application will be used in its production stage. This includes the hardware, software, and network infrastructure, as well as any user or operational requirements. Understanding the operational environment is important for ensuring that a system or application is designed and tested to work effectively and securely in that environment. While some aspects of the operational environment may be considered during the development stage, it is during the production stage that the full operational environment is defined and the system or application is deployed for use.
